Q: Is 79,880 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 79,880 is not a prime number.

Why is 79,880 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 79880 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 5 8 10 20 40 1,997 3,994 7,988 9,985 15,976 19,970 39,940 and 79,880, with no remainder.

Since 79,880 cannot be divided by just 1 and 79,880, it is not a prime number.
